Biography

Brian Keith was an American actor whose career in film, television, and stage spanned six decades. He became well known for his roles in several significant films, including the Disney family film *The Parent Trap* (1961), *Johnny Shiloh* (1963), the comedy *The Russians Are Coming, the Russians Are Coming* (1966), and the adventure saga *The Wind and the Lion* (1975), in which he played President Theodore Roosevelt.
